Overview
Neuropeptides consisting of 28 amino acids are widely distributed in the intestinal tract and nervous system. It has multiple functions such as vasodilation, immune regulation, and neuroprotection.

Mechanism of Action
- Vasodilation: dilate blood vessels and lower blood pressure
- Immune regulation: regulating T cell balance
- Neuroprotection: Protecting neurons
- Intestinal motility: regulate intestinal peristalsis
